Here's what you'd do:

  • The SMT Operator is responsible for set-up, operation and maintenance of equipment in support of Printed Circuit Board Assembly processes and procedures. Reports to the Operations Manager
  • Set-up, operate and maintain screen printers, glue machine, reflow ovens, SMT placement machines, stencil cleaners, conveyors, and other equipment used in the assembly of Printed Circuit Boards.
  • Interface with complex machine hardware and software.
  • Identify and report defective components.
  • Inspect own work to ensure accuracy and integrity of work performed.
  • Ensure product meets established workmanship standards.
  • Follow written and verbal instructions and maintain data logs.
  • Responsible for the cleanliness of work area and surrounding work space.
  • Responsible for the accuracy of work-in-process.
  • Participate in quality teams as required.
  • May train other employees.
  • Other responsibilities as directed and necessary for the business.
